2000的二进制表示为 11111010000,具体解析如下:
二进制位数
2000转换为二进制需要11位,因为2的10次方(1024)是小于2000的最大的2的幂次,且2^11=2048大于2000。
具体转换过程
通过不断加上最接近且不超过2000的2的幂次,可以将2000表示为:
$$2000 = 1024 + 512 + 256 + 128 + 64 + 16 = 2^{10} + 2^9 + 2^8 + 2^7 + 2^6 + 2^4$$
对应的二进制位为:
$$11111010000$$
注意事项
- 二进制数11111010000中,最高位为符号位(0表示正数),其余位表示数值;
- 若使用C语言等编程语言,整数类型通常为32位或64位,2000的二进制表示会用补码形式存储,但数值本身仍为11111010000。
综上,2000的二进制准确值为 11111010000。